Hello I've bought 1 gram of Thymoquinone (product number: 274666) and I wanna use this in different concenteration for MTT assay. Could you please tell me that in which solvent I should dissolve the powder and How can I dillute it with PBS?
1 answer-
The solubility of this product is not determined. For analytical purposes, the material is heated to form a liquid and is tested in the neat form. Various sources indicate that this compound is soluble in DMSO, DMF, and Ethanol. Please see the link below to review a publication that indicates stock solutions may then be further diluted in phosphate buffer:
